Exploring heterometallic architectures and uncoordinated nitrogen sites in zeolitic imidazole–tetrazole frameworks provides an unconventional route to enhancing electrocatalytic activity. Herein, we report a mechanochemical alloying approach that simultaneously induces metal–metal (Co–Zn) and ligand–ligand (imidazole–tetrazole) mixing to yield an amorphous solid solution, aZn0.5Co0.5ZI0.5T0.5F-8, from pristine ZnZTF-8 and CoZIF-8 under solvent-free conditions in an inert atmosphere (Ar).
